Ingredients for Pink Party Sandwich Cookies
- 1 cup (2 sticks) unsalted butter, softened
- 1 ½ cups granulated sugar
- 2 large eggs
- Vanilla
- 3 cups all-purpose flour
- Cornstarch
- Cream Of Tartar
- Powdered Sugar
- Whipping Cream
- Red Food Coloring

How to Make Pink Party Sandwich Cookies
-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C). Line baking sheets with parchment paper.
- In a large bowl, cream together the butter and sugar until light and fluffy.
- Beat in the eggs one at a time, then stir in the vanilla extract.
- In a separate b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, and salt.
-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ients, mixing until just combined. Do not overmix.
- Stir in 1-2 drops of pink food coloring (or your desired color) until you reach your desired shade.
- Drop rounded tablespoons of dough onto the prepared baking sheets, leaving about 2 inches between each cookie.
- Bake for 8-10 minutes, or until the edges are lightly golden brown.
- Let the cookies cool on the baking sheets for a few min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ely.
- Once cooled, prepare your favorite frosting or buttercream. (Recipe ideas can be found in the notes section.)
- Spread a generous amount of frosting onto the flat side of one cookie, and top with another cookie to create a sandwich.
- Optionally, decorate with sprinkles, edible glitter, or other fun toppings.
- Serve and enjoy! Store leftover cookies in an airtight container at room temperature.
